To create the .odb file that I sent you, all I did was create a new Base file, select connect to an existing database, select Microsoft 2007, and select the .accdb file. However, I did need to boot into Windows--the connection is not possible on OS X. Is there a way to save a new .odb file after connecting it to another database? Or any other way to make the new .odb file independent of the .accdb file? I apologize for the misleading title. I am not familiar with databases.
